About Pradeep Dogra
Pradeep Dogra is a scholar working on Soil Science, Agronomy and Crop Science, Water Science and Technology, Ocean Engineering and General Agricultural and Biological Sciences, having authored 27 papers that have together received 470 indexed citations. Recurring topics across this work include Soil erosion and sediment transport (8 papers), Water resources management and optimization (5 papers), Agricultural Economics and Practices (5 papers), Soil Carbon and Nitrogen Dynamics (5 papers), Irrigation Practices and Water Management (5 papers), Soil and Unsaturated Flow (4 papers), Agricultural Systems and Practices (3 papers) and Soil Management and Crop Yield (3 papers). The work is most often cited by research in Soil Science (302 citations), Forestry (44 citations), Agronomy and Crop Science (80 citations), Water Science and Technology (69 citations) and General Agricultural and Biological Sciences (34 citations). Pradeep Dogra has collaborated with scholars based in India, Canada and China. Frequent co-authors include V. N. Sharda, B.N. Ghosh, N. K. Sharma, Ranjan Bhattacharyya, N. M. Alam, P. K. Mishra, Vijay Singh Meena, P. K. Mishra, Debashis Mandal and J. M. S. Tomar. Their work appears in journals such as Agroforestry Systems, Agriculture Ecosystems & Environment, Hydrological Sciences Journal, Environmental Modelling & Software and Soil Use and Management.
